No, under California law, the landlord is not "required" to pay for the water bill, although it is customary for the landlord to do so. If the landlord wants to shift the responsibility to the tenant, this must be reflected in a lease amendment or pursuant to a 30 day written notice of change in terms of tenancy. rigatonys restaurant windhamWebLearn about government programs to help pay for phone, internet, and energy bills.
